FAQs

Is this watch suitable for swimming?

Yes, with a 10ATM water resistance rating, this watch is suitable for swimming and snorkeling. However, avoid extreme water sports or diving.

How do I care for the leather strap?

Clean the leather strap with a soft, dry cloth. Avoid prolonged exposure to water, heat, and chemicals. Periodic conditioning can help maintain its suppleness.

What type of movement does this watch have?

The watch is equipped with a Swiss-made movement, typically an automatic mechanical movement known for its precision and craftsmanship.

How long is the warranty period?

The watch comes with a 2-year warranty from the date of purchase.

Can I change the leather strap myself?

Yes, the strap can be changed using a spring bar tool. However, ensure you use a strap of the correct width (20mm) and consider the quality of replacement straps to match the watch's standard.

What does the world time complication do?

The world time complication allows you to display the time in multiple cities or time zones simultaneously, making it convenient for international travel or communication.

Does the watch have luminous hands?

Yes, the watch features luminous hands, which allow for easy readability in dark or low-light conditions.

Troubleshooting

Watch has stopped running

The watch is likely an automatic. Ensure it is wound by turning the crown clockwise 30-40 times. If worn daily, it should maintain power. If it stops frequently, it may need servicing.

Date is not changing correctly

Ensure you are not setting the date between 9 PM and 3 AM, as this can damage the movement. Consult the user manual for the correct procedure.

Difficulty using the world time function

Refer to the specific user manual for detailed instructions on setting and adjusting the world time complication. Incorrect setting can lead to inaccurate readings.

Leather strap showing signs of wear

Clean the strap regularly with a soft cloth and avoid excessive moisture. Consider using a leather conditioner. If wear is significant, replacement may be necessary.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

Setup:

  1. Winding: If the watch has stopped, gently turn the crown clockwise (when it's in the closed position) about 30-40 times to build up initial power.
  2. Setting Time/Date: Pull the crown out to the first or second position (depending on the movement) to set the time and date. Refer to the specific manual for detailed instructions on using the world time complication and 24-hour display.

Compatibility:

  • The watch is designed as a standalone timepiece. No electronic compatibility is required.
  • The leather strap is compatible with standard 20mm lug widths, though replacement straps should ideally be from Raymond Weil or of equivalent quality.

Care:

  • Leather Strap: Clean with a soft, dry cloth. Avoid prolonged exposure to moisture, direct sunlight, and harsh chemicals, which can degrade the leather. Consider a leather conditioner periodically.
  • Case and Crystal: Wipe gently with a soft, microfiber cloth. For stubborn marks, a slightly damp cloth can be used, ensuring no water enters the watch.
  • Water Resistance: After exposure to saltwater or chemicals, rinse the watch with fresh water and dry thoroughly. It is recommended to have the water resistance checked periodically by a qualified watchmaker.
